    Any tesco, sainsburys, Asda will do everything you need cheaper (usually as an ingredients line) way cheaper than graze and holland and Barrat. If you can find a food weighhouse they are the cheapest of the lot.

    Im assuming this is to make your own trail mix? If so make sure you get unsalted nuts. Mine at the moment is pecans, macadamias, pistachio, almond, cashew, dried cranberrys, dried mango, dried apricot, raisins and chocolate munchy seeds was less than ?15 for a massive jar (about 20 graze boxes worth and that's only because munchy seeds are pricey ?4/5 for the smallest tub)
